股权交割先决条件未满足 青岛啤酒终止收购即墨黄酒100%股权
Zheng Quan Shi Bao Wang· 2025-10-26 11:47
Core Viewpoint - Qingdao Beer has announced the termination of its acquisition of 100% equity in Shandong Jimo Yellow Wine Factory due to unmet conditions in the share transfer agreement [2][3] Group 1: Acquisition Details - The acquisition was first disclosed on May 7, with Qingdao Beer planning to acquire 45.45% and 54.55% of Jimo Yellow Wine from Xinhua Jin Group and Shandong Lujin Import and Export Group, respectively, for a total price of 665 million yuan [2] - Jimo Yellow Wine, established in 1949, reported a main business income of 166 million yuan in 2024, a year-on-year increase of 13.5%, and a net profit of 30.47 million yuan, up 38% [2] Group 2: Strategic Implications - The acquisition was intended to diversify Qingdao Beer's non-beer business and enhance its product line, leveraging synergies in brand promotion and sales networks [3] - The complementary nature of both companies' products was expected to create new growth opportunities while solidifying market position [3] Group 3: Challenges Faced - Financial difficulties faced by Xinhua Jin Group, including multiple court freezes on its shares in Jimo Yellow Wine, were noted as potential factors leading to the acquisition's failure [4] - Xinhua Jin Group's ongoing issues with the return of 406 million yuan in non-operational funds further complicated the acquisition process [4] Group 4: Company Performance - Despite the termination of the acquisition, Qingdao Beer's core beer business remains strong, with a brand strategy that includes Qingdao Beer and Laoshang Beer as a national second brand [4] - In the first half of the year, Qingdao Beer achieved a revenue of 20.491 billion yuan, a year-on-year increase of 2.11%, and a net profit of 3.904 billion yuan, up 7.21% [5]
钧崴电子多元化发展营收净利双增 拓展全球市场毛利率50.69%创新高
Chang Jiang Shang Bao· 2025-10-24 00:40
Core Viewpoint - Junwei Electronics (301458.SZ) has shown strong operational performance, with significant growth in both revenue and net profit for the first three quarters of 2025, indicating a positive trajectory for the company in the global electronic components market [1][2]. Financial Performance - For the first three quarters of 2025, Junwei Electronics achieved revenue of 573 million yuan, representing an 18.00% year-on-year increase, and a net profit of 114 million yuan, reflecting a 25.27% increase [1][2]. - In Q3 2025, the company reported revenue of 219 million yuan, up 20.02% year-on-year, and a net profit of approximately 45.93 million yuan, which is a 26.89% increase [2]. - The gross margin for the first three quarters of 2025 reached a historical high of 50.69%, an increase of 2.42 percentage points compared to the same period in 2024 [2][4]. Business Operations - Junwei Electronics specializes in the design, research, development, manufacturing, and sales of precision resistors and fuses, with applications in smartphones, laptops, lithium battery protection boards, and emerging markets such as AI servers and energy storage [2][3]. - The company has expanded its global presence by establishing subsidiaries and sales teams in regions like the United States and Japan, while maintaining production bases in mainland China [3][4]. Market Position and Clientele - The company has a diverse client base, including major global companies such as Samsung, Xiaomi, Lenovo, and NVIDIA, which enhances its market competitiveness [3][4]. - As of 2025, the proportion of revenue from overseas markets has steadily increased, reaching 36.24% in the first half of 2025, with higher gross margins compared to domestic operations [4]. Research and Development - Junwei Electronics has consistently increased its R&D investment, with expenditures of 25.92 million yuan, 27.33 million yuan, and 23.24 million yuan for the years 2023 to the first three quarters of 2025, respectively [4]. - The company holds 126 patents, including 26 invention patents, which underscores its commitment to innovation and technology advancement [4]. Financial Health - As of September 2025, Junwei Electronics reported cash and cash equivalents of 729 million yuan and trading financial assets of 205 million yuan, indicating a strong liquidity position [5].

三棵树20251020
2025-10-20 14:49
Company and Industry Summary Company Overview - The company reported a significant increase in net profit attributable to shareholders, exceeding 80% year-on-year for the first three quarters, with operating cash flow reaching 1.088 billion yuan, marking a historical high, indicating strong profitability and cash flow management capabilities [2][3] Key Points Financial Performance - Revenue for the first three quarters approached 9.4 billion yuan, with a year-on-year growth of 3%, and a higher growth rate of approximately 5.6% in the third quarter [3] - Gross margin improved by 4 percentage points to around 33%, with a further increase in the third quarter [4][5] - The company anticipates double-digit revenue growth for the full year, with gross margin expected to increase by at least 3 percentage points and a reduction in expense ratio by about 2 percentage points [2][8] Business Segments - Retail business emerged as the core growth driver, accounting for 48% of total revenue in the first three quarters, with a year-on-year growth of 14% [2][6] - New business models such as "Mango" and "Beautiful Countryside" accounted for 34% of retail revenue, expected to approach 40% for the full year [2][7] - The B-end business saw a revenue decline of 6% year-on-year, but non-real estate scenarios experienced growth, indicating effective business structure optimization [2][6] Strategic Initiatives - The company plans to accelerate the expansion of its "Mango" stores, aiming for 10,000 locations by 2026, ahead of the original 2027 target [4][20] - Industrial coatings are positioned as a long-term growth segment, with revenue growth of 30-40% year-on-year in the first three quarters [4][27] - The company is focusing on enhancing service capabilities and digital management systems to support its expansion strategy [19][22] Market Dynamics - The retail sector is facing pressure from the macroeconomic environment, but the company is leveraging product and service attributes to capture consumer demand [14] - The company is maintaining a dynamic pricing strategy, avoiding large-scale price wars while adjusting prices based on market conditions [11][9] Future Outlook - The company expects to maintain a profit margin target of around 10% for the next year, with gross margin likely to improve by 2-3 percentage points [25] - The industrial coatings segment is projected to achieve a revenue target of around 200 million yuan for the year, with potential for rapid growth if significant breakthroughs occur [27][28] Risk Management - The company has proactively managed impairment losses, with an estimated 180 million yuan in impairments last year, and expects around 40-50 million yuan in the upcoming quarter [24] Additional Insights - The company is strategically balancing growth and profitability, particularly in the retail sector, where mid-to-high-end products are expected to continue driving revenue growth [12][15] - The competitive landscape in the "Beautiful Countryside" segment remains favorable, with the company maintaining a leading position despite slight growth deceleration [16][17]
岚图40天冲刺上市!靠政府补助盈利,岚图上市是圈钱还是真转型?
Sou Hu Cai Jing· 2025-10-18 09:49
Core Viewpoint - The rapid listing of Lantu on the Hong Kong Stock Exchange is a significant event in the electric vehicle sector, showcasing innovative capital operations by Dongfeng Group, which aims to balance interests while facilitating Lantu's access to capital markets [1][3]. Group 1: Listing Process - Lantu is pursuing a "introduction listing" strategy, which involves no new share issuance or fundraising, focusing instead on "equity distribution + absorption merger" [3]. - Dongfeng Group is privatizing its H-shares in Hong Kong while simultaneously pushing Lantu, a promising electric vehicle brand, into the capital market [3]. Group 2: Financial Performance - Lantu reported significant losses in previous years, with losses of 1.54 billion yuan, 1.5 billion yuan, and 90 million yuan for 2022, 2023, and 2024 respectively [5]. - In the first seven months of 2025, Lantu achieved a profit of 430 million yuan, primarily due to a substantial increase in government subsidies, which rose from 120 million yuan in the same period last year to 603 million yuan, marking a 404.13% increase [6]. Group 3: Product Line and Market Position - Lantu has diversified its product offerings with four major lines: Lantu FREE, Lantu Dreamer, Lantu Pursuit, and Zhiyin, covering SUVs, MPVs, and sedans [9]. - The Lantu Dreamer series accounts for over 60% of sales in the first seven months of the year, raising concerns about the sustainability of Lantu's future given the competitive nature of the MPV market [9]. - The brand positioning of Lantu as "Chinese elegance" is seen as vague and may not resonate with consumers who prioritize smart features, youthfulness, or practicality [9]. Group 4: Investment and Marketing Strategy - Lantu has focused more on marketing than on research and development, with R&D investment dropping to 4% of revenue in the first seven months of 2025, while sales expenses accounted for 16.8% of revenue [11]. - The rapid listing of Lantu is viewed as a gamble for Dongfeng Group, which could lead to positive growth for the entire group if Lantu's listing is successful [11].
加强技术创新和研发 道生天合:构建领先的综合性新材料企业
Zhong Guo Zheng Quan Bao· 2025-10-16 20:20
Core Viewpoint - Daoshengtianhe has established itself as a leading global producer of epoxy resin for wind turbine blades, while also making significant strides in sectors such as new energy vehicles, energy storage, hydrogen energy, aviation, and electricity [1][2]. Company Overview - Founded in 2015, Daoshengtianhe is a national high-tech enterprise focused on the research, production, and sales of high-performance thermosetting resin materials, primarily based on epoxy resin, polyurethane, acrylic, and organic silicon [1][4]. Market Position - Daoshengtianhe is recognized as one of the largest global producers of epoxy resin for wind turbine blades, with its sales ranking first globally for three consecutive years from 2022 to 2024 [2]. - The company has established a comprehensive client base in the wind power sector, including major domestic wind turbine manufacturers [2]. Financial Performance - The company's revenue figures for the years 2022, 2023, 2024, and the first half of 2025 are 3.436 billion, 3.202 billion, 3.238 billion, and 1.785 billion respectively, with self-produced wind turbine epoxy resin contributing 2.436 billion, 2.144 billion, 2.120 billion, and 1.223 billion [3]. Technological Innovation - Daoshengtianhe emphasizes research and development, having accumulated significant technical expertise in modified epoxy resin products and expanding into new composite materials and industrial adhesives [4][5]. - The company holds 69 patents, including 38 invention patents, and has consistently increased its R&D investment over the years [5]. Diversification Strategy - The company has rapidly entered the new energy vehicle sector, achieving sales growth rates of 145.80% and 240.65% in 2022 and 2023, respectively [6]. - Daoshengtianhe aims to diversify its product offerings across various sectors, including photovoltaic, hydrogen energy, and storage, enhancing its profitability [6][7]. Future Development Plans - The funds raised from the IPO will be allocated to projects aimed at producing high-end adhesives and composite materials, as well as repaying bank loans [7]. - The company plans to enhance its governance structure, expand its market presence, and attract high-end talent to support its growth [8].
富煌钢构:从江淮一隅到钢构巨擘的产业发展之路
Sou Hu Wang· 2025-10-15 03:27
Core Insights - Anhui Fuhuang Steel Structure Co., Ltd. has evolved from a local collective enterprise to a leading player in China's steel structure industry, showcasing the resilience and innovation of private manufacturing in China [1][2] Group 1: Company History and Development - The story of Fuhuang Steel Structure began in the early 1990s, during a period of rapid economic growth and infrastructure development in China [2] - Initially, the company faced challenges such as funding shortages, weak technology, and low market recognition, but the founding team was committed to the steel structure business and leveraged market insights to overcome these obstacles [2] - In its early years, the company focused on small-scale projects like steel structure factories and warehouses, gradually accumulating experience and capital while enhancing technical capabilities through collaboration with renowned domestic and international firms [2][3] Group 2: Technological and Market Expansion - In the 21st century, Fuhuang Steel Structure capitalized on the growing demand for steel structure buildings driven by rapid economic development and urbanization [3] - The company increased its investment in research and development, attracting high-end talent and advanced equipment to enhance its technical strength [3] - Fuhuang successfully undertook numerous significant domestic and international steel structure projects, including large sports venues, exhibition centers, and high-rise buildings, establishing a strong market presence [3] Group 3: Diversification and Internationalization - Fuhuang Steel Structure has implemented a diversification strategy, expanding into related industries such as green buildings, prefabricated construction, and building intelligence, thereby enhancing its competitive edge and risk resilience [4] - The company is actively pursuing international expansion in line with China's "going global" strategy, increasing its brand influence through participation in international exhibitions and establishing overseas offices [4] - Fuhuang has formed strategic alliances with local enterprises and introduced advanced international technologies to strengthen its core competitiveness, resulting in its products and services being recognized and praised in various countries and regions [4] Group 4: Future Outlook - Fuhuang Steel Structure's development path reflects a clear trajectory of "industry focus - market expansion - diversified drive - global layout," marking its transformation from a small local enterprise to a major player in the steel structure industry [5] - The company aims to continue its commitment to innovation and growth, aspiring to build a more prosperous future in the steel structure sector [5]
“老将”陆续淡出管理层,涪陵榨菜多元化发展加速
Bei Jing Shang Bao· 2025-09-29 12:51
Group 1: Management Changes - The recent announcement from Fuling Zhacai indicates that Zhao Ping has resigned as the board director and general manager but will continue as a senior manager, while He Yunchuan has retired and will no longer hold any position in the company [1][3] - Zhao Ping, who joined the company in 1995 and has served as general manager since 2011, is also recognized as a non-material cultural heritage inheritor of pickled vegetables [3][4] - The management transition reflects a trend towards younger leadership, with Gao Xiang, a post-80s executive, taking over as general manager, and Fu Rong and Wu Yan also being appointed to key positions [4][3] Group 2: Diversification Strategy - Fuling Zhacai is facing challenges in its core pickled vegetable market, with sales declining from 117,800 tons in 2022 to an expected 111,400 tons in 2024 [6] - The company's revenue has also seen a decline, with projected revenues of 2.45 billion yuan and 2.387 billion yuan for 2023 and 2024, respectively, representing year-on-year decreases of 3.86% and 2.56% [6] - To counteract these challenges, the company is actively pursuing diversification, including entering the pickled vegetable and compound seasoning markets, with plans to acquire a 51% stake in Weizimei, a company specializing in Sichuan-style compound seasonings [7][6]
东鹏饮料20250924
2025-09-26 02:29
Summary of Dongpeng Beverage Conference Call Industry and Company Overview - Dongpeng Beverage has become the second-largest player in the energy drink industry, surpassing Red Bull with nearly 30% market share [2][3] - The company has expanded from the Guangdong and surrounding regions to a nationwide presence, diversifying its product line to include energy drinks, sports drinks, ready-to-drink tea, and coffee [2][3] Key Points and Arguments - **Sales Network Expansion**: By the end of 2024, Dongpeng Beverage will have 4 million sales outlets, with an expected increase to 4.5 million by the end of 2025, significantly outpacing competitors like Xiangpiaopiao and Yangyuan [2][6] - **Regional Growth**: The company has achieved over 50% growth in regions such as Southwest, Central China, and North China [2][7] - **Product Structure Growth**: Hydration products are projected to reach 1.5 billion yuan in 2024, doubling to 3.2-3.5 billion yuan in 2025. The new juice tea product's annual target has been raised to 700-800 million yuan [2][7] - **Business Model**: Dongpeng's business model is similar to Nongfu Spring, focusing on long lifecycle products to nurture new offerings. The energy drink category has high stickiness and lifecycle characteristics, with favorable ROE, net profit, and gross margin [2][8] - **Market Position**: Since its IPO in May 2021, Dongpeng has maintained a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of approximately 30% in revenue and earnings per share (EPS), with a consistent price-to-earnings (P/E) ratio around 30 [3][4] Additional Important Insights - **Future Growth Projections**: The company anticipates a 15-20% CAGR for specific items until around 2027, despite potential growth slowdowns due to regulatory restrictions on certain products in schools [10] - **Diversification Strategy**: Dongpeng is actively exploring overseas markets in Southeast Asia and the Middle East, with significant growth potential despite current small volumes [10][15] - **Performance of Hydration Products**: Hydration products have shown remarkable growth, with sales increasing from 400 million yuan in 2023 to 1.5 billion yuan in 2024, and expected to reach 3.4-3.5 billion yuan in 2025 [12] - **Juice Tea Market Challenges**: The juice tea market is competitive, with major brands like Master Kong and Uni-President holding significant market shares. Dongpeng is cautious about profitability in this segment, setting a sales target of 700-800 million yuan for the year [13] - **Overall Performance Expectations**: For the current year, Dongpeng expects a revenue growth of approximately 33%, reaching 21 billion yuan, and a profit increase of about 37%, exceeding 4.6 billion yuan [14] Conclusion Dongpeng Beverage is positioned for significant growth in the energy drink and hydration markets, with a robust expansion strategy and a focus on product diversification. The company’s strong sales network and innovative business model provide a competitive edge in a rapidly evolving market.
